Synopsis

A historic look at the push for federal rail rate regulation in the early 1900s.

This collection captures the Chicago sessions of two influential gatherings in 1905, where business groups, shippers, and lawmakers debated how to curb unreasonable railroad charges and shape national policy.

The pages present speeches, discussions, and official proceedings that reveal the stakes of rate making, the arguments for and against federal oversight, and the practical challenges of implementing change in a vast, commercial nation. It offers a window into how advocates framed the issue, the concerns raised about government control, and the attempts to balance public interest with private enterprise.

  • Perspectives from executives, associations, and legal minds on rate regulation and competition.
  • Key arguments about the role of a federal commission in naming reasonable rates after review.
  • Historical context that explains the push for legislative action and the resistance from industry voices.
  • Direct excerpts and summaries that illuminate the debates shaping early transportation policy.
